package spoon.support.visitor.java.internal;
import spoon.reflect.declaration.CtAnnotation;
import spoon.reflect.declaration.CtConstructor;
import spoon.reflect.declaration.CtExecutable;
import spoon.reflect.declaration.CtFormalTypeDeclarer;
import spoon.reflect.declaration.CtMethod;
import spoon.reflect.declaration.CtParameter;
import spoon.reflect.declaration.CtTypeParameter;
import spoon.reflect.reference.CtArrayTypeReference;
import spoon.reflect.reference.CtTypeReference;
import java.lang.annotation.Annotation;
public class ExecutableRuntimeBuilderContext extends AbstractRuntimeBuilderContext {
private CtExecutable<?> ctExecutable;
public ExecutableRuntimeBuilderContext(CtMethod<?> ctMethod) {
super(ctMethod);
this.ctExecutable = ctMethod;
}
public ExecutableRuntimeBuilderContext(CtConstructor<?> ctConstructor) {
super(ctConstructor);
this.ctExecutable = ctConstructor;
}
@Override
public void addAnnotation(CtAnnotation<Annotation> ctAnnotation) {
ctExecutable.addAnnotation(ctAnnotation);
}
@Override
public void addParameter(CtParameter ctParameter) {
ctExecutable.addParameter(ctParameter);
}
@Override
public void addArrayReference(CtArrayTypeReference<?> arrayTypeReference) {
if (ctExecutable instanceof CtMethod) {
final CtArrayTypeReference ref = arrayTypeReference;
ctExecutable.setType(ref);
return;
}
super.addArrayReference(arrayTypeReference);
}
@Override
public void addClassReference(CtTypeReference<?> typeReference) {
if (ctExecutable instanceof CtMethod) {
final CtTypeReference ref = typeReference;
ctExecutable.setType(ref);
return;
}
super.addClassReference(typeReference);
}
@Override
public void addFormalType(CtTypeParameter parameterRef) {
if (ctExecutable instanceof CtFormalTypeDeclarer) {
((CtFormalTypeDeclarer) ctExecutable).addFormalCtTypeParameter(parameterRef);
return;
}
super.addFormalType(parameterRef);
}
}
